Mac Tools used to offer one and may still (part number ET18DPM) . There's also the Gunson 77089 adapter.

awsome, just go on amazon and buy the innova timing light but get the one that has adjustable timing and has the tach which you need. if you go on youtube and search 6.9 7.3 idi timing a guy joe gives a great great video on using that innova timing light and he has the ferret meter but same for the mac meter. you will dialed in, in no time, just a matter of loosening the bolts on the pump. good luck
